Integrated Refrigerator Freezers can be installed in fixed or sliding' model depending on how the appliance is inserted to the cabinet and fridge housing cabinet. The major difference between these two models is that the 'Sliding' fridge freezers are able to be moved should you decide to remodel your kitchen since they can be removed from the cabinet. 'Fixed' integrated fridge freezers cannot be removed because they are built into the cabinet and the door to the fridge is directly attached to the cabinet front.

Spiral freezers that aren't fully integrated with the refrigeration and process control systems can lead to substantial energy loss in a manufacturing facility. When there is a change in the product, the spiral freezer parameters are not adjusted, resulting in warm products that do not pass the quality test. This is usually due to temporary changes to setpoints made in response to production issues, which are later forgotten, leading to an unintentional loss of products and energy waste. Integrating the spiral controls into the refrigeration systems and process systems allows the system to automatically update parameters based on the product being manufactured. This saves energy and reduces waste.
